Transcribed Image Text:The following is a report from a BLS survey taker:
There were 95 people in the houses I visited 22 of them were children under the age of 16, 25 people had full-time jobs, and 11 had
port-time jobs. There were 10 retirees, 5 full-time homemakers, 10 full-time students over age 16, and 3 people who were disabled and
cannot work. The remaining people did not have jobs, but all said they would like one Six of these people had not looked actively for
work for three months, however.
Find the labor force, the unempioyment rate, and the participation rate implied by the survey taker's report
Labor force.
39
people
Instructions: Enter your responses rounded to two decimal places
Unemployment rate.
7.69
Participation rate:
61 90
